Transaction e3dc7176a53dc6b439ae122060b47620a1341b5bcfbb7022500682823b7f7141
1 Input
1 Output
-
e3dc7176a53dc6b439ae122060b47620a1341b5bcfbb7022500682823b7f7141:0
- value
- 692605
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e7a8415e195e1c827aa27c7cbd89fa780b54ef2
- address
- bc1q9eagg90pjhsusfa2ylruhkyl57qt2nhj3mdapx